Job Summary
Residential Houseparents (two-person, married-couple role) at Milton Hershey School, living in on-campus student homes and providing care, supervision, and guidance for a group of 8–13 students. Responsibilities include daily supervision and mentorship, managing household routines and student schedules, administering medications, transporting students to activities, planning and leading developmental and recreational activities, leading daily devotions and chapel attendance, and overseeing budgeting and household reporting. The position starts with a nine consecutive days on duty followed by three days off, with eventual transition to a Placed Houseparent living with the same group of students in their own home. Benefits include salary per person, relocation assistance, comprehensive health benefits, retirement savings, paid time off, and paid training.
